Yeh Hai Meri Kahani : Zinda

The Pakistani band Strings are the slickest Hindi singing Indi Pop band in the current times.

They are hugely successful as well with one after another singles hitting the charts with a bang. Their track : Naa Jaane Kyon from Spiderman 2 OST was a huge hit.

I had a chance to see them perform live in Bangalore where they performed with Indian Ocean as part of the Unity Concert. They performed very well and have a very polished sound and look which contrasted sharply with Indian Ocean which has more earthy and punchy sound.

Strings is unusual too becaues they only have two members with no drums and bass. They used drum machine and I think Midi sequences to get the full band sound.

I like The Strings for:
  1. Perfect marrige of Hindi lyrics with screaming guitar sounds and steady rock beats.
  2. Nice vocals.
  3. Very slick videos
Recently they were featured in the Soundtrack of the movie Zinda in this punchy song : Yeh Meri Kahani. The song has actors Sanjay Dutt and John Abraham helping out on vocals. I love the song and the video.

Learning to walk : Lessons in Walking Bass

Answers.com defines  'Walking Bass' as :

In jazz, blues, ragtime, ska, rock, Baroque music, and other musical genres, a walking bass is a bass accompaniment generally consisting of unsyncopated notes of equal value, usually quarter notes (known in jazz as a "four feel").



This surely does sound a lot boring than the real sound of walking bass.



I have long been fascinated by it but without any understanding of the how's and why's involved, it always seemed rocket science to me.



Kevin Van Sant  explains the concept  involved  in a  video  lesson. I 'll try to  add notes  to  it  as  i  understand  more of it  in following  blogs.
